A paramecium obtains food by using its cilia to force water down into the gullet. Particles that enter the gullet are then forced into cavities called food vacuoles. The digestive enzymes in the food vacuoles then digest the food particles
The gullet in Paramecium functions to take in food particles through phagocytosis and transport them to the food vacuole for digestion. It helps with the ingestion of food and plays a critical role in the feeding process of the organism.

A paramecium eats by using its cilia to sweep food particles into its oral groove. The food particles are then engulfed by the paramecium and enclosed in a food vacuole. Digestive enzymes are then secreted into the food vacuole to break down the food particles for absorption.

Paramecium is a unicellular organisms that belongs to kingdom protists/protista. They aren't exactly plants nor animals. They can digest food, move through water by propelling themselves with their cilia and they also reproduce.When a paramecium encounters food, it swivels to move the food into its gullet. The gullet is a small opening, like a mouth. It's lined with other cilia to help "swallow" the bits of organic or decaying matter it eats, like other unicellular organisms or bacteria.
